Sheet-pile walls are widely used for both large and small waterfront structures, ranging from small pleasure-boat launching facilities to large dock structures where ocean-going ships can take on or unload cargo. Lecture 28 : Anchored sheet pile walls [ Section 28.4 : Design of sheet pile wall by fixed earth support ] As exact analysis of the anchored sheet pile with fixed earth support is complicated, an approximate method known as equivalent beam method is generally used. Engineering and execution of tight sheet walls Willem Robert de Bruin Geovita AS, Norway, rdb@geovita.no Abstract: The Eurocode 7 dated 2004, Eurocode 3: Design of steel structures Part 5 and EC NS-EN 12063 dated 1999 contain technical requirements on engineering, contractual description and execution of sealing for steel sheet piles. Advanced Foundation Engineering by Dr. Kousik Deb,Department of Civil Engineering,IIT Kharagpur.For more details on NPTEL visit http://nptel.ac.in The two basic methods of designing anchored sheet pile walls are (a) the free earth support method and (b) the fixed earth support method . Keywords: anchored sheet-pile wall, seismic design, Mononobe-Okabe, numerical analysis INTRODUCTION Port facilities have often suffered damage in strong earthquakes, causing among other problems disruptions of post-earthquake emergency operations with serious economic consequences for the stricken regions.
